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.

Currently, setting up SITMUN on Windows can be confusing or cumbersome, especially when trying to avoid Docker Desktop for licensing or other reasons. Users may encounter issues with configuring Docker in WSL2, networking, or permissions.

Describe the solution you'd like

A clear guide or automated script that simplifies the installation and configuration of Docker in WSL2 for SITMUN on Windows. It should outline any prerequisites, common pitfalls, and step-by-step instructions to ensure a smooth setup without relying on Docker Desktop.

Describe alternatives you've considered

  • Using traditional Docker Desktop on Windows, though it introduces potential licensing or performance concerns.
  • Running SITMUN directly on a native Linux machine or VM, but that might not be feasible for teams restricted to Windows environments.

Additional context

Including best practices, troubleshooting steps, and screenshots (where applicable) would greatly help Windows-based teams deploy SITMUN with minimal overhead. A dedicated section in the documentation would also benefit ongoing maintenance and updates.
